Rosé isn’t just a summer sipper. As warm days give way to cooler evenings, this versatile wine proves it has staying power. Balancing the freshness of a white with the structure of a red, rosé deliv ers the best of both worlds, bringing zip to hearty fall dishes and brightening even the chilliest days. PAN-SEARED SALMON WITH BRUSSELS SPROUTS & ROSÉ HOLLANDAISE P. 119 Golden Brussels sprouts and buttery salmon cook together in one pan, then get topped with a lush rosé hollandaise that’s a natural match for the soft fruit notes of rosé wine.
